Hussein Abbass is an Australian Professor of Information Technology currently working at the University of New South Wales, Canberra Campus. He is a Fellow of the Operational Research Society (UK), a Fellow of the Australian Computer Society, and a Fellow of the Institute of Managers and Leaders. Hussein's work integrates cognitive science, operations research and artificial intelligence. His dream is to design the next generation artificial intelligence system that he calls Cognitive-Cyber-Symbiosis (CoCyS, pronounced as Cookies), whereby human thinking is communicated and blended seamlessly in the Cyber space for improved decision making, with a focus on Trusted Human-Swarm Interaction and Trusted Autonomy.
